Today we’d like to introduce you to Jose-Noel Rocha.
Hi Jose-Noel, we’d love for you to start by introducing yourself.
My story begins with family, as much being in San Diego as starting our business together.
I was born and raised in San Diego, CA, where my mom grew up, and my father moved after they met. Their desire to provide me with opportunities led to their success in our primary business and their ability to start a new company focused on our ancestral trade.
Our business: J.L. Rocha Collections – gave me the opportunity to channel my love of fashion, culture, and creativity into marketing and design. I’ve been challenged in learning to become an expert in digital marketing, manufacturing of leather goods, and international business, all while balancing relationships, friendships, high school, and college.
While I still run the day-to-day of our brand, my career has grown across the last decade and continues to provide me with enriching experiences while reinforcing life lessons I carry with me.
I know that who I am is due in no small part to my families love but also thanks to my ability to work hard while creatively adapting to any challenge and lesson.

Appreciate you sharing that. What else should we know about what you do?
I’m the co-founder, designer, and marketing director for J.L. Rocha Collections: a leather goods brand in the U.S.A. inspired by my our heritage in Leon, Guanajuato. I work with my father to bring our products to the global market while focusing on showcasing the artistry that our craftsman put into each piece.
While I specialize in digital marketing and brand management – I’m proud of the work I do because I can use my creative spirit while helping to ensure dignified wages for artisans in my dad’s hometown. Whenever my marketing can help others it fills me with joy and knowing that we have a community that wears my designs is a massive honor for me as well.

Are there any books, apps, podcasts, or blogs that help you do your best?
There are so many great resources in this world – but I think the most important element of seeking help is the intention to implement. It’s easy to follow motivational accounts on social media – but if you’re also surrounded my profiles that make you feel bad, it won’t help as much as it can.
If you’re interested in books that have helped me to grow as a person, there are definitely a few I would recommend:
– For Designing: The Interaction of Color by Josef Albers is a classic art theory book. There’s also the Fashionary and Fashion Business Manual – which are amazing compilations of helpful and practical information for any designer just starting out.
– Creatively: I encourage everyone to engage with art, literature, and music that excites and inspires you. Fuel your need for intellectual creativity every now and then. I’m currently reading: Confabulario by Jose Arreola for Spanish literature, All of the Marvels by Douglas Wolk for a fun read, and I’m re-reading my own book “Rolling Dice” that showcases poems and art I made when I most needed inspiration in life.
– Apps, Blogs, & Resources: Your phone is a computer – use it for productivity; my most frequently used apps are google drive, dropbox, Facebook business suite, and the Elite Suite. I love the blog for Neil Patel, that gives so many helpful marketing tips and strategies, and for resources, I love google skill shop and HubSpot academy: great ways to grow your knowledge.
